ogg: Provide an option to offset the serial number

The ogg serial number doubles as codec id and sequence
value for concatenated samples.

@item -serial_offset @var{value}
Serial value from which to set the streams serial number.
Setting it to different and sufficiently large values ensures that the produced
ogg files can be safely chained.
